Celebration of Handley Page

July 5, 2019 @ 2:00 am - July 7, 2019 @ 6:00 pm

Friday, July 5th – 2pm View a recording of “Summer of the Handley Page” at the Hall. No charge. Donations appreciated. This will be repeated on Saturday the 6th, again at 2pm.
Saturday, July 6th is the date for Parrsboro’s annual ‘Old Fashion Saturday Night’ celebration on Main Street.
Plan to include a visit to each of the following:  1)  An information table on Main St.,  presented by volunteers from Parrsboro Legion Branch 45 and the Ottawa House Museum, offering brochures, airplane cookies and the opportunity to purchase a copy of a history entitled “Time Flies 1919 – 2019; Memories of the Handley Page ‘Atlantic’.
2)  Kerwin Davison’s replica of the front starboard 375 h.p. Rolls Royce engine from the Handley Page ‘Atlantic’ is on display at Parrsboro’s municipal site on Eastern Avenue.
3)  Ottawa House Museum’s display of Handley Page memorabilia which includes an original Handley Page propeller boss, the navigator’s seat from the ‘Atlantic’, photographs of the crew members and a 1/18th scale model of the ‘Atlantic’, which itself has a 7 foot wingspan.  Ottawa House is open daily from 10 am to 6 pm.
Sunday, July 7th at 2 pm,   ‘Weather permitting’ there will be a  4 plane flypast, over Partridge Island area, from the Debert Flight Centre, coordinated by Alan Farrell.  The Ottawa House Museum will be hosting an ‘Open House’ along with refreshments.  The afternoon will include a presentation, by Martin Langford, on the emergency landing of the Handley Page bomber in Parrsboro in 1919 and a discussion of the model of the ‘Atlantic’ displayed there.  Kerwin Davison will then speak about his reproduction of a full sized 375 h.p. Rolls Royce engine, which was one of four in the Handley Page bomber.  Steve Johnson will complete the afternoon’s program by reading newspaper articles which covered Parrsboro’s 1919, Handley Page experience.
